    Passo della Cavalla is one of the crossing points of the Piergiorgio Frassati path. Just below the hill there is an old military shelter.

    Mountain biking

    The section from the military barracks to the pass is to be done with the bike on the shoulder.

    Mountain biking

    Reached from the Maira springs, the climb begins on a wide ex-military road and then becomes a path with steep sections, a small portage from the barracks to the pass

    Ascent to Bivacco Bonelli passing by alpine lakes — Ring tour

    13.5km

    06:20

    950m

    950m

    Embark on the Ascent to Bivacco Bonelli passing by alpine lakes — Ring tour, a difficult hike that challenges you with 3110 feet (948 metres) of elevation gain over 8.4 miles (13.5 km). This route typically takes around 6 hours and 20 minutes to complete. You will begin with a steep wooded ascent from Sorgenti del Maira, passing the ruins of Rifugio Principe Umberto and the clear waters of Lago Visaisa. The trail then transitions through forests to scree slopes, leading you through switchbacks to a grassy saddle, Bivacco Roberto Bonelli, and the picturesque Lago Apzoi nestled in its basin.

    Planning your visit requires preparation for a challenging high-altitude environment. The trail's significant elevation gain and varied terrain, including steep wooded sections and stony switchbacks, demand a good level of fitness and hiking experience. While the research does not specify trailhead access, parking, or public transport details, you should anticipate starting your hike early to allow ample time for completion, especially given the duration. Always check local conditions before you go.

    This hike offers a deep dive into the stunning Valle Maira, known for its natural beauty. The Bivacco Roberto Bonelli, located at 2,330 meters above sea level, is a notable feature, inaugurated in 1987 and providing 10 beds and basic amenities year-round. The presence of alpine lakes like Lago Visaisa and Lago Apzoi adds to the scenic appeal, offering crystal-clear waters against rugged mountain backdrops. You can also combine this route with sections of the Sentiero Piergiorgio Frassati for an extended exploration of the high mountain environment.
